diff options
author | Mathias Kresin <dev@kresin.me> | 2017-07-09 13:00:36 +0200 |
---|---|---|
committer | Mathias Kresin <dev@kresin.me> | 2017-07-15 23:13:34 +0200 |
commit | e4e984f2a07d2cd96d8e5e90955bc268eb5d4e5a (patch) | |
tree | a4534355402283a176866ce6b03f774d8cf98769 /target/linux/apm821xx | |
parent | e0b9ec8e969e1c37c284cfa2f252e9b0a71157db (diff) | |
download | upstream-e4e984f2a07d2cd96d8e5e90955bc268eb5d4e5a.tar.gz upstream-e4e984f2a07d2cd96d8e5e90955bc268eb5d4e5a.tar.bz2 upstream-e4e984f2a07d2cd96d8e5e90955bc268eb5d4e5a.zip |
treewide: use only board_name function to get name
Do not parse /tmp/sysinfo/board_name, /proc/cpuinfo or the device tree
compatible string directly. Always use the board_name function to get
the board name.
The admswconfig package still reads /proc/cpuinfo directly. The code
looks somehow broken and the whole adm5120 which uses this package
looks unmaintained. Leave it as it is for now.
Signed-off-by: Mathias Kresin <dev@kresin.me>
Diffstat (limited to 'target/linux/apm821xx')
-rw-r--r-- | target/linux/apm821xx/base-files/lib/preinit/79_move_config | 4 | ||||
-rwxr-xr-x | target/linux/apm821xx/base-files/lib/upgrade/merakinand.sh | 2 |
2 files changed, 4 insertions, 2 deletions
diff --git a/target/linux/apm821xx/base-files/lib/preinit/79_move_config b/target/linux/apm821xx/base-files/lib/preinit/79_move_config index f45619fdbd..3ca8b0a71c 100644 --- a/target/linux/apm821xx/base-files/lib/preinit/79_move_config +++ b/target/linux/apm821xx/base-files/lib/preinit/79_move_config @@ -3,7 +3,9 @@ BOOTPART=/dev/sda1 move_config() { - grep -q 'MyBook Live' /proc/cpuinfo || return + . /lib/functions.sh + + [ "$(board_name)" = "mbl" ] || return if [ -b $BOOTPART ]; then mkdir -p /boot mount -t ext4 -o rw,noatime $BOOTPART /boot diff --git a/target/linux/apm821xx/base-files/lib/upgrade/merakinand.sh b/target/linux/apm821xx/base-files/lib/upgrade/merakinand.sh index f025082e76..fb961b8945 100755 --- a/target/linux/apm821xx/base-files/lib/upgrade/merakinand.sh +++ b/target/linux/apm821xx/base-files/lib/upgrade/merakinand.sh @@ -52,7 +52,7 @@ merakinand_do_platform_check() { merakinand_do_upgrade() { local tar_file="$1" - local board_name="$(cat /tmp/sysinfo/board_name)" + local board_name="$(board_name)" # Do we need to do any platform tweaks? case "$board_name" in |